#d6c57c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d6c57c is composed of 83.9% red, 77.3% green and 48.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 7.9% magenta, 42.1%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 48.7 degrees, a saturation of 52.3% and a lightness of 66.3%. #d6c57c color hex could be obtained by blending #fffff8 with #ad8b00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c66.

Shades and Tints of #d6c57c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030301 is the darkest color, while #fbfaf4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d6c57c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aeaca4 is the less saturated color, while #fede54 is the most saturated one.
